Common Wildlife Invaders and Their Habits

Multiple animals regularly infiltrate properties, each showing characteristic patterns that can lead to considerable issues for homeowners. Rodents, such as mice and rats, are well-known for their nesting habits, often seeking shelter in basements or attics. They can bite through through wires, insulation, and even food packaging, posing health risks and property damage. Raccoons, enticed to garbage and pet food, are proficient climbers and can readily access roofs and attics, creating messes and potential entry points for further infestations.

Squirrels, while seeming harmless, can result in significant property destruction by chewing through wood and wiring. Opossums, frequently misjudged, may enter areas seeking food but can also attract predators. Finally, skunks present a distinctive problem, as their strong odor can saturate buildings when they sense danger. Understanding these intruders' behaviors is essential for avoiding possible structural harm and safety risks.

Locate Wildlife Breach Symptoms

What methods can homeowners use to quickly identify evidence of wildlife intrusion? Detecting early indicators is necessary for maintaining property safety. Frequent signs include unusual noises, like scratching or scurrying sounds, often during night hours. Property owners should also check for droppings, which vary by species but show recent presence. Gnawed wires, insulation, or food packages may indicate rodents or raccoons are present. Tracks or paw prints near openings can indicate the species of animal that is intruding. Odd holes or burrows in the yard or around the foundation are also warning signs. Ultimately, damaged plants or disturbed nesting materials can signify that wildlife is inhabiting the area. Quick identification facilitates swift intervention and prevention.

Compassionate Wildlife Control Methods Explained

While wildlife can often become a nuisance, effective and humane methods for relocation emphasize the protection of all living beings. These strategies emphasize non-lethal approaches, guaranteeing that animals are relocated without injury. Common methods include the deployment of live cages, which ensnare the creature without hurt, permitting protected relocation to a proper environment away from human dwellings.

Exclusion procedures are also necessary; these entail closing access routes and eliminating attractants, rendering properties less inviting to wildlife. Additionally, environmental adjustment can discourage beings from settling in unwanted areas.

Professional wildlife removal services regularly employ trained specialists who possess knowledge of animal behavior, enabling them to use the most appropriate and ethical removal methods. By selecting humane approaches, property owners not only comply with legal regulations but also contribute to the preservation of local ecosystems, promoting a balanced coexistence between humans and wildlife.

Observable Beast Harm

Visible animal damage frequently acts as a clear sign that professional wildlife removal services are required. Homeowners should be alert for signs like gnawed wood, torn insulation, or chewed wiring, which may compromise structural stability and pose fire risks. Moreover, damaged landscaping, such as displaced flora or burrows, might indicate that wildlife is seeking food or cover. Roof damage, including missing shingles or holes, can reveal points of entry for animals. These visible signs not only suggest possible infestations but also emphasize the need for immediate action. Promptly addressing these problems can prevent additional damage and protect the property, making it important to consult professionals in wildlife removal when such indicators appear.

Tips to Stop Wildlife Invasions

Homeowners should take early steps to reduce wildlife invasions by keeping away animals from entering their estates. The first action involves sealing any holes in foundations, walls, and roofs, because even the smallest gaps can offer entry points for various wildlife. Next, keeping a clean yard free from food sources like pet food or fallen fruit can greatly reduce attractants. Moreover, garbage should be stored in protected containers to cut odors that could attract wildlife. Installing motion-activated lights and fencing can more increase security by creating a less welcoming environment. Lastly, keeping trees and shrubs well-trimmed prevents animals from settling nearby. By applying these methods, homeowners can easily cut the risk of wildlife intrusions, ensuring a safer and more safe living environment.
